Crime overview

Murford Avenue area has the 20th lowest crime rate of 40 local areas in Hartcliffe and Withywood , and the 385th highest crime rate of 1,352 local areas in Bristol, City of .

Crime levels at this postcode are much higher than in the adjoining streets, suggesting that most neighbouring areas are relatively safer than this one.

The overall crime rate in the area around Murford Avenue (BS13 9JY) in the last 12 months was 144.2 per 1,000 residents and was 20.7% lower than the Hartcliffe and Withywood average (181.8 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 29 offences recorded. The least common crime was Burglary with 1 case , down -66.7% compared to 2024. All major crime categories fell. The sharpest drop was Burglary ( -66.7%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 37 (β‰ˆ 87.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-22.9%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-31.3%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Murford Avenue (BS13 9JY), the main crime hotspot is near Bishport Close. Police recorded 100 crimes here, including 24 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
